Key Evidence

  • Air India's CEO Campbell Wilson has stepped down.
  • Air India faced operational, regulatory, and financial challenges, including a fatal crash and safety lapses.
  • IndiGo also experienced a recent leadership change after widespread flight disruptions due to pilot fatigue issues.
